Transaction 21673fdf9f83cf39d5087a5a00e64f736c3d31054a6a0ba6f00a2447c9949392

1 Input
2 Outputs
  • 21673fdf9f83cf39d5087a5a00e64f736c3d31054a6a0ba6f00a2447c9949392:0
  • value  581600
    address  3CHA5fPEu4psbeG6rPbXMWvR1gnQ8rkM8C
  • 21673fdf9f83cf39d5087a5a00e64f736c3d31054a6a0ba6f00a2447c9949392:1
  • value  13074300
    address  3MDfzyfMbhjD7STHT2vfoTadmWw278cafA